Introduction
As a homeowner, recognizing indications that show your home demands prompt plumbing interest is vital for preventing expensive damages and hassle. Let's discover several of the top indications you ought to never overlook.
Lowered Water Pressure
One of one of the most common indicators of plumbing issues is reduced water stress. If you observe a substantial decrease in water stress in your faucets or showerheads, it might signify underlying problems such as pipeline leakages, mineral accumulation, or concerns with the water system line.

Slow Drain
Slow-moving drain is an additional red flag that should not be forgotten. If water takes longer than typical to drain pipes from sinks, showers, or bath tubs, it might suggest an obstruction in the pipes. Disregarding this problem could result in complete obstructions and prospective water damages.
Sudden Increase in Water Bills
If you discover a sudden spike in your water bills without a matching increase in usage, it's a strong indication of hidden leaks. Even little leakages can lose significant quantities of water over time, leading to inflated water bills.
Strange Sounds
Gurgling, knocking, or whistling noises coming from your plumbing system are not normal and must be checked out quickly. These noises could be brought on by problems such as air in the pipes, loose fittings, or water hammer-- a phenomenon where water circulation is abruptly quit.
Foundation Cracks
Splits in your house's structure may signify underlying plumbing concerns, especially if they coincide with water-related troubles indoors. Water leaks from pipes or sewer lines can trigger soil disintegration, leading to structure negotiation and splits.
Mold and mildew Development
The presence of mold and mildew or mold in your house, specifically in wet or inadequately aerated locations, suggests excess dampness-- a common consequence of water leakages. Mold and mildew not only damages surfaces however likewise positions health risks to occupants, making punctual plumbing repair work vital.
Unpleasant Smells
Foul odors originating from drains or sewer lines are not just unpleasant but additionally a sign of plumbing issues. Sewer smells may recommend a damaged sewer line or a dried-out P-trap, while stuffy smells can signal mold and mildew development from water leaks.
Noticeable Water Damages
Water spots on wall surfaces or ceilings, as well as mold and mildew or mold development, are clear indications of water leaks that require immediate attention. Overlooking these indicators can result in architectural damage, compromised indoor air quality, and costly repair services.

HOW TO KNOW IF YOUR HOUSE NEEDS PLUMBING MAINTENANCE?
Your home’s plumbing system plays a vital role in ensuring the smooth flow of water and maintaining a comfortable living environment. However, over time, wear and tear can occur, leading to plumbing issues that can disrupt your daily routine. To avoid costly repairs and unexpected emergencies, regular plumbing maintenance is essential. If you are asking how to know if your house needs a plumbing maintenance, here are some key signs to watch for and maintenance tips to keep your home’s water systems in excellent condition.
Watch for Warning Signs.
Several indicators can suggest that your home needs plumbing maintenance. These signs include slow drainage, low water pressure, recurring leaks, foul odors, and unusual sounds coming from the pipes. Pay attention to these warnings as they can indicate underlying issues that require immediate attention.
Schedule Regular Inspections.
Preventive maintenance is crucial to catch plumbing problems before they escalate. Consider scheduling regular inspections with a professional plumber who can assess your plumbing system for any hidden leaks, corrosion, or potential issues. Regular inspections can help you identify problems early on, saving you from costly repairs and water damage.
Maintain Drainage Systems.
Clogged drains are a common plumbing issue that can lead to water backups and other complications. Avoid pouring grease, coffee grounds, or other debris down the drain, and use drain covers to prevent hair and debris from entering the pipes. Regularly clean your drains using natural remedies or approved drain cleaners to keep them clear. Winterize Your Plumbing.
In colder climates, freezing temperatures can cause pipes to burst, leading to significant water damage. Before the winter season arrives, insulate exposed pipes, disconnect outdoor hoses, and consider installing pipe insulation sleeves. Taking these preventive measures can protect your plumbing system during freezing weather.
Regular plumbing maintenance is essential for a well-functioning home. By paying attention to warning signs, scheduling inspections, maintaining drainage systems, and winterizing your plumbing, you can prevent costly repairs and ensure a smoothly running water system. Remember, proactive maintenance is the key to a hassle-free and functional home.
